6. It Actually Feels Like A DCEU Movie
It wouldn't have been remotely surprising if Shazam! ended up feeling like a DCEU movie that was a bit embarrassed to admit it was a DCEU movie, and in light of Justice League's failure, it pretty much just functioned as a totally standalone superhero movie.
So a surprise it is to report that Shazam! is a movie fully, proudly in the thrall of a universe, yet never in a manner where it feels like it's desperately reaching for tie-in potential with other superheroes.
There are literally dozens of name-drops, references and sight gags related to Superman and Batman alone, to say nothing of more subtle nods to Wonder Woman, Aquaman and The Flash (sorry, Cyborg, but we didn't spot anything for you).
Though there aren't any explicit tips of the hat to the events of recent DCEU movies, the film does a fantastic job immersing its characters in the same world without taking things too far.
